Chapter 12.--CITIES AND MUNICIPALITIES
Article 48.--CHILD CARE CENTERS

      12-4805.   Filing budget with clerk; approval of governing body. At least sixty (60) days prior to the date provided by law for certifying city or county taxes to the county clerk, the duly authorized board of trustees, board of supervisors or board of directors of any such child care center, having executive charge thereof, shall each year file with the clerk a sworn budget setting forth as nearly as may be the amount required to maintain the said child care center for the ensuing tax year. Said budget shall be subject to the approval of the governing body, and when so approved by them, the said governing body shall thereupon fix the amount of said levy.

      History:   L. 1975, ch. 51, § 5; July 1.
